The dead man who was driven around a field which he had unjustly appropriated in life

the story name

Once upon a time a man lost his way in the great forest. In the bright moonlight, he saw a man whom he knew to be dead a long time. When he wanted to run away, the dead man called out: "Be not afraid of me, I will do you no harm," and he made himself known to him.

The man said: "You have been dead so long, what are you doing here?"

And the dead man said: "I will tell you. Because I took this field away by force from its owner, I have no peace, for 1 am driven all night long round it."
